A set of feature flags associated with a SSTable format versions are denoted as [major][minor]. Minor versions must be forward-compatible: new fields are allowed in e.g. the metadata component, but fields can't be removed or have their size changed. Minor versions were introduced with version "hb" for Cassandra 1.0.3; prior to that, we always incremented the major version.
